For the 2024 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 622 students in Geneva City School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public high schools in New York.
Public High School in Geneva City School District have an average math proficiency score of 92% (versus the New York public high school average of 78%), and reading proficiency score of 95% (versus the 76% statewide average).
Public High School in Geneva City School District have a Graduation Rate of 92%, which is more than the New York average of 87%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Geneva High School, with 90-94%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in New York or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 57%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public high school average of 58%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Geneva City School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 786 school districts in New York (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2020-2021 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 85-89% has increased from 80-84%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$32,557 is higher than the state median of $31,092. The school district revenue/student has grown by 6%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$28,328 is less than the state median of $31,961.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
